    Applicants who aspire to join Jammu Institute of Ayurveda and Research requires to  pass 12th or any other equivalent examination from Institution authorised by concerned state government and Education Board with Science stream (chemistry, physics and biology) and scored minimum 50 to 60 percentage. Only NEET (National Eligibility cum Entrance Test) score are considered for BAMS admissin. For M.D. or M.S. course aspirants requires BAMS degree from recognised Board or Medical Institution. And minimum 50 percentile in entrance exam AIA - PGET by central government.

Jammu Institute of Ayurveda and Research offers Degree courses including 1 UG and 3 PG courses. These programs are offerred in Full Time mode. Jammu Institute of Ayurveda and Research has specializations such as MD specializations in Ayurved, MS specializations in Ayurved, B.A.M.S. specializations in Ayurved.

Courses offerred by Jammu Institute of Ayurveda and Research are approved by eminent Government bodies like CCIM. The combined seats available for courses offered at Jammu Institute of Ayurveda and Research goes up to 105.
